Transaction 5876acc66b88d5af0750efab9acc718eb11590410aa5e00dec6889f34b51f371

1 Input
2 Outputs
  • 5876acc66b88d5af0750efab9acc718eb11590410aa5e00dec6889f34b51f371:0
  • value  8285031
    address  12j4c2WQpz88nvNMK9mgfAqbzGv5RPFYV4
  • 5876acc66b88d5af0750efab9acc718eb11590410aa5e00dec6889f34b51f371:1
  • value  1927225806
    address  16hKDEtxNNxSe8FbJ3QEGS4fVvPPqNQFw6